Understanding the Pharmaceutical Intermediate: 2,7-Di-tert-butylfluorene
2,7-Di-tert-butylfluorene is a highly pure organic compound, generally presented as a white to yellow crystalline powder with a purity level of ≥99.0%. Its chemical structure, characterized by a fluorene core substituted with tert-butyl groups, imparts specific reactivity and physical properties that are advantageous in multi-step organic synthesis. These properties include good solubility in organic solvents and enhanced thermal stability, which are crucial during various reaction conditions employed in pharmaceutical manufacturing.
